The brief
The music industry has a new major player. The BMG and Concord merger is complete, and Bob Valentine has begun his role as CEO of the newly formed company. The merger was announced in September.
The merger is a significant development in the music industry, as BMG and Concord are two of the largest music companies in the world. The new company will have a vast catalog of music, and will be able to offer artists a wider range of services. The new executive leadership team was also confirmed.
The new company is expected to be a major force in the music industry.
